If you're planning a trip to a build-a-bear workshop, there are a few essential items that you should pack to make the most of your experience. From clothing to accessories, these items will ensure that your furry friend is well-dressed and ready for any adventure.

First and foremost, it's important to bring a suitable outfit for your bear. Most build-a-bear workshops offer a wide range of clothing options, including t-shirts, dresses, and even costumes. However, if you have a specific outfit in mind, it's a good idea to bring it with you. This will ensure that your bear is dressed exactly how you want it to be. Plus, it adds a personal touch to your furry friend's wardrobe.

In addition to clothing, accessories are another essential item to pack for a build-a-bear workshop. Accessories can include things like hats, sunglasses, and jewelry. They can add a fun and unique touch to your bear's style. Plus, they provide an opportunity for customization and creativity. You can choose accessories that reflect your bear's personality or match your own style.

Another essential item to pack for a build-a-bear workshop is a name for your bear. Each bear at the workshop gets a birth certificate and a name. This is an important part of the experience and adds a personal touch to your furry friend. So, be sure to come up with a special name for your bear before you go to the workshop. It can be something meaningful or something funny – the choice is yours!

Lastly, it's a good idea to bring a camera or a smartphone to capture the memories of your build-a-bear workshop experience. Taking photos of your bear throughout the process – from stuffing to dressing – can be a fun way to document the journey. Plus, you'll have something to look back on and remember the special day.

Yes, you are welcome to bring your own clothing and accessories for your build a bear. This personal touch allows you to customize your bear's wardrobe to match your own style or preferences.

While not required, many people choose to bring special items for the stuffing of their build a bear. These can be sentimental items such as a small piece of fabric from a loved one's clothing or a trinket that holds special meaning. However, if you do not have any special items, don't worry - the build a bear staff will have plenty of options for you to choose from.

No, you do not need to bring your own stuffing for your build a bear. The stuffing for your bear will be provided by the build a bear staff, and they will guide you through the process of filling your bear to your desired level of firmness.
